Can men wear make-up?

 Posted on March 22, 2013      by jo
 1

I wanted to share with you a recent project i was asked to use my skills as a make-up artist for a male. Men wearing make-up is not usual and it can be used for course, film, video, photography, seminars, but i wanted to show the natural look achieved which could be used for every day business or for helping building confidence.

 

Robert Johnson a local author is planning a book launch and tour around the country and wanted a video for his website, You Tube and to be able to play at the launches. One of his main concerns that he wanted his skin to look as perfect as it could on film and camera.

 

One Saturday on a snowy February we headed up to an amazing private school steeped in history. Barnard Castle School and was allowed to film all day in and around the school, private library and gym.

 

The process of the make-up was to keep the skin as natural as possible and to hide any blemishes. The make-up needed to be as natural as possible for this video and not for the make-up to be seen. I used very little products on the skin but the main ones were skin primer, concealer, light reflecting concealer and powder.
